Copyright Infringement Notice Requirements

According to the DMCA, your copyright infringement notice must include the following information:

  1. Your physical or electronic signature, or the signature of the person authorized to act on behalf of the owner of the copyright interest
  2. A clear identification of the copyrighted work claimed to have been infringed
  3. A clear identification of the material that you claim is infringing and information sufficient for us to locate the material (URL link, exact location description, etc.)
  4. Your contact information, including address, telephone number, and email address
  5. A statement that you have a good faith belief that the disputed use is not authorized by the copyright owner, its agent, or the law
  6. A statement that the information in your notice is accurate and, under penalty of perjury, that you are the copyright owner or authorized to act on the copyright owner's behalf

Counter-Notice Procedure

If you believe that your content was removed or disabled by mistake or misidentification, you may submit a counter-notice pursuant to the DMCA. Your counter-notice must include:

  1. Your physical or electronic signature
  2. Identification of the material that has been removed or disabled and the location at which the material appeared before it was removed or disabled
  3. A statement that you have a good faith belief that the material was removed or disabled as a result of mistake or misidentification
  4. Your name, address, telephone number, and email address
  5. A statement that you consent to the jurisdiction of the Federal District Court for the judicial district in which you reside
  6. A statement that you will accept service of process from the person who provided the DMCA notification or an agent of such person
